Amaran T4c LED Tube

2

40 W RGBWW LED Fluorescent Tube

  • CCT from 2500 K to 7500 K
  • CRI: 95+, TLCI: 98+, CQS: 96+
  • HSI colour control
  • 744+ lux @ 1 metre (5600 K)
  • 77 Wh battery with approx. 100 minutes operating time at maximum output
  • Continuously dimmable from 0 to 100%.
  • 15 Built-in lighting effects: Club lights, paparazzi, lightning, TV, candle, fire, strobe, explosion, broken bulb, pulsating, welding, police car, colour chase, party lights, fireworks
  • Control: Sidus Link app
  • Mounting: NATO rail, 1/4"-20 thread, 3/8"-16 thread
  • Maximum power consumption: 50 W
  • Incl. 1x Amaran tube battery handle, 1x power supply unit, 1x power cable, 1x 3/8"-16 bolt and 1x carrying bag

Versatile Light with great features!
Simvid 13.05.2024
Amaran is known to be Aputure’s “budget” line of lights but don’t be fooled. This tube light is incredibly versatile, the build quality is superb and it can be used in so many scenarios. I would not have issues bringing it on professional sets. At this price point it’s worth having one or two in your kit.
Main drawback (if that is important to you) is that it does not have a build in battery, so it’s not great to use as a practical in your frame/shot. Second, it is RGB and can do colour chases but it is not a pixel tube, meaning it can’t do runs.
